Abstract

The United States Women's National Soccer Team (USWNT) lawsuit against the U.S. Soccer Federation has opened a new discourse on the limits of sports federation autonomy before state law. This study aims to analyze gender discrimination practices in the form of wage disparities and unequal facilities as a violation of the basic rights of athletes who deserve legal protection. The main focus of this study is to evaluate whether systemic discrimination by the federation can be categorized as an unlawful act that goes beyond civil disputes, particularly in terms of abuse of institutional power and neglect of legal obligations to provide a safe and equal work environment.
